Description

Interconnection bilateral edge sealing structure on swimming pool bottom of pond bed course between adjacent panels end face
Technical field
The present invention relates to swimming pool depth adjustment fields, and in particular on swimming pool bottom of pond bed course between adjacent panels end face Interconnection bilateral edge sealing structure.
Background technology
Phytal zone is not arranged especially generally between 2 ~ 3m for the depth of water of standard swimming pool and regulation game swimming pool.It removes Match is outer, only reduces ability open to the society after swimming pool depth, otherwise can there is larger security risk.In order to reduce swimming Tank depth would generally place a kind of dismountable bottom of pond bed course to raise swimming pool bottom of pond in swimming pool bottom of pond, and swimming is reduced to reach The purpose of tank depth.
The structure of current bottom of pond bed course includes mainly:Several pieces of panels, crossbeam, column, vertical spacer, stull gear, it is several Block panel is uniformly layed on crossbeam, and beam erection on column, built by vertical spacer and stull gear in swimming pool bottom of pond by column On;Each panel is in hollow structure, and such water can be from the inner cavity that the endface at panel both ends pours into panel so that face Plate weightening is sunk;In addition, the seamed edge and burr of panel both ends endface scratch swimmer in order to prevent, it will usually the two of panel End endface is provide with the U-shaped edge sealing structure that one can envelope panel end to carry out edge sealing to panel end respectively, and use is U-shaped Edge sealing structure has a disadvantage that carry out edge sealing to panel end:(1)Because the material of panel is PVC, thus panel has centainly Around soft, U-shaped edge sealing can only carry out edge sealing to panel end, and cannot be connected with each other two adjacent panel ends, when When swimmer tramples adjacent panels, it will appear difference in height between adjacent two panel ends, to which the safety there are pinch is hidden Suffer from;(2)U-shaped edge sealing structure is to pour into panel inner cavity by extrusion forming in order to facilitate water, need the U in extrusion forming Water hole is got through on the bottom of type edge sealing structure to make water enter panel inner cavity, can thus increase the cost of labor of punching.

Specific implementation mode
With reference to specific embodiments and the drawings, the present invention is described in further detail.
As shown in Figure 1, the interconnection bilateral edge sealing structure on swimming pool bottom of pond bed course between adjacent panels end face, including one piece perpendicular Vertical web 1 is respectively arranged with one block of flange plate 2 in the upper/lower terminal of web 1, and two blocks of flange plates 2 and web 1 are at I-shaped The end face of arrangement, two pieces of adjacent panels 3 can be distinguished in plug-in card to the gap between two blocks of flange plates 2 of 1 left and right sides of web simultaneously It can lean with 1 surface of web of respective side so that the end face of two pieces of adjacent panels 3 can be connected with each other, in the left and right of web 1 The straight slot 11 moved towards before and after one is also respectively provided on two surfaces, each straight slot 11 can be with the 3 end face phase of panel of respective side Connection so that water can be flowed by the straight slot 11 of 1 left and right sides of web in the inner cavity of two pieces of adjacent panels 3, in web 1 It also sets up there are one the front and back water passage 12 for running through web 1 of energy, on the one hand water passage 12 can make interconnection bilateral edge sealing structure More securely, another aspect water can increase the weight for interconnecting bilateral edge sealing structure after entering water passage 12, to make interconnection Bilateral edge sealing structure is easy to sink.The longitudinal length of interconnection bilateral edge sealing structure of the present invention is the length according to panel end It spends to set.
In the present embodiment, two blocks of flange plates 2 are about 1 arrangement symmetrical above and below of web;The left and right sides of each flange plate 2 is equal It is symmetrically arranged about web 1.In addition, 1, two block of flange plate 2 of web and the junction of web 1 and two blocks of flange plates 2 are equal Molding is integrally drawn by ABS material.
Beneficial effects of the present invention are:Interconnection bilateral edge sealing structure of the present invention can quickly, reliably connect adjacent Panel end so that be not in difference in height between adjacent panels end face, to eliminate the security risk of pinch;In addition, pond Water can quickly be entered in panel inner cavity by interconnecting two straight slots on bilateral edge sealing structure, without in interconnection bilateral envelope Water hole is got through in the structure of side, not will produce the cost of labor of punching thus.
